High Floor 2 Bed with Skyline Views
Open Houses by Appointment Only
Perched high above the city on the 20th floor of a full-service Brooklyn Heights co-op, residence 20E at 75 Henry Street offers sweeping views of the Manhattan skyline and iconic bridges. This flexible 2-bedroom layout is currently configured as a spacious 1-bedroom with a den.

Brooklyn Heights is known for its gorgeous housing stock and its impressive backdrop. The Promenade is the neighborhood's most celebrated and popular public space, offering just about the best views of the Brooklyn Bridge and the Manhattan skyline that can be found. There, you're likely to find locals walking their Westies, kids zooming around on scooters, and tourists excitedly snapping pics — every one of them savoring the views from this prime perch of a neighborhood.
